HMD Global seems to be gearing up to launch a few new devices in the market pretty soon. The company’s three upcoming Nokia smartphones have been spotted on the Wi-Fi Alliance certification website.

The smartphones that have passed through the certification process carry model number TA-1223, TA-1227, and TA-1229. The listing reveals that all three smartphones are running the latest Android 10 operating system.

Further, it has also been revealed that the listed devices come with support for dual-band Wi-Fi connectivity. Apart from this, nothing much is known about the upcoming smartphones, nor their names.

As the model numbers TA-1223, TA-1227 and TA-1229 have not appeared before, we don’t know what to expect from these phones. It is also not clear if the devices are a part of the company’s premium lineup or they are mid-range offerings.

HMD Global was expected to launch new smartphones at the Mobile World Congress 2020 in Barcelona, Spain. However, with MWC 2020 getting cancelled, the company is likely to hold a standalone event for launching the devices.

There’s a possibility that the device now spotted on Wi-Fi Alliance website are the ones that were planned to get launched at MWC 2020. The company was rumored to launch Nokia 8.2 5G, Nokia 5.2, Nokia 1.3 and Nokia 400 feature phone at Mobile World Congress.
